Summary: In compliance with the requirement of Section
3506(c)(2)(A) of the Paperwork Reduction Act of 1995, for opportunity
for public comment on proposed data collection projects, the National
Cancer Institute, the National Institutes of Health (NIH) will publish
periodic summaries of proposed projects to be submitted to the Office
of Management and Budget (OMB) for review and approval.

Proposed Collection: The Study of the Center of Global Health's
(CGH) Workshops (NCI), 0925-0722, Expiration Date 06/30/2018, REVISION,
National Cancer Institute (NCI), National Institutes of Health (NIH).
Need and Use of Information Collection: The purpose of this study
is to collect stakeholder feedback from past and future workshops; to
assess the effectiveness of the Center of Global Health (CGH)
workshops, which seek to assess abilities of the workshop attendees and
respective countries to implement national cancer control programs;
inform content and improve delivery of future workshops, and to
systematically assess CGH's contribution. The workshops to be studied
are the Symposiums on Global Cancer Research, Workshops in Cancer
Control Planning and Implementation, the Summer Curriculum in Cancer
Prevention, Women's Cancer Program Summit, Regional Grant Writing and
Peer Review Workshops, and Workshops on Tobacco Control. While these
workshops differ in content and delivery style, their underlying goals
are the same; they intend to initiate and enhance cancer control
efforts, increase capacity for cancer research, foster new
partnerships, and create research and cancer control networks. The
proposed study requests information about the outcomes of each of these
workshops including (1) new cancer research partnerships and networks
(2) cancer control partnerships and networks, (3) effects on cancer
research, and (4) effect on cancer control planning and implementation
efforts. Information will be collected in two phases where Phase 1 will
collect information from attendees of past workshops (1998-2015) and
Phase 2 will collect information from attendees of future workshops
over the next three years. The surveys will enable CGH to better
understand the impact the workshops have had on their partnerships and
networks, research, and cancer control planning and implementation
efforts.
OMB approval is requested for 3 years. There are no costs to
respondents other than their time. The total estimated annualized
burden hours are 941.
